Comparison of three of variables between flocculation and deflocculation systems :

1. The volume and rate of sedimentation is high in flocculation system than deflocculated system. In deflocculated system the volume and rate of sedimentation is low.

2. Flocculation is have floccules, and deflocculation is not have floccules.

3. The redistribution of sedimentation can easily done by agitation. But it is difficult in deflocculation.

4. Flocculation forms porous sediments and deflocculation forms non porous sediments.
